WebThere are 1,604 sq. ft., 1 mil thick, in a US gallon of any liquid. 1,604 divided by mil thickness (desired)=sq.ft. Coverage; 1,604 divided by sq. ft. Coverage (desired)=mil thickness; Use these formulas to calculate any coating project, or use our ready reference mil thickness conversion charts below for calculating paint coverage. WebMar 12, 2007 · A gallon of paint will typically cover 450 square feet according to the manufacturer's calculations. It's safer to figure 400 square feet of coverage per gallon of paint. If you're buying 2 or more gallons of the same color, it's a good idea to mix them all together at home so color variations don't show up in the middle of a wall.
